Full job description
Job Description
Education and Background
- Bachelor’s Degree and at least 5 years of relevant experience or 8+ years of relevant experience without a degree.
Required Skills
- Bachelor’s Degree and at least 5 years of relevant experience or 8+ years of relevant experience without a degree.
- Proven experience in editing intelligence products or reports, with a focus on ensuring analytic rigor and adherence to established standards.
- Background in intelligence production, with experience conducting technical editing to ensure clarity, accuracy, and consistency across all products.
- Strong writing and editing abilities, with the capability to improve both short and long-form intelligence products.
- Strong interpersonal and diplomatic skills, with the ability to interact effectively and professionally with individuals at all levels.
- Highly collaborative, with the ability to engage in discussions, collaborate with team members, and produce enhanced intelligence products through collective input.
- Proven ability to meet production deadlines while managing competing priorities and delivering high-quality products under time constraints.
- A self-motivated individual eager to contribute, learn, and exceed customer expectations through their work.
Preferred Skills
- Knowledge of production of intelligence assessments in accordance with Intelligence Community Directives (ICD) requirements.
